Under the title "SHIFT– Layers of Change," new works by the artist and graduate communication designer Sabine Hauck will be on display from Sunday, August 2, 2026, to Sunday, August 30, 2026, at the Museum Haus Saargau in the Wallerfangen district of Gisingen. Her works combine abstract painting with contemporary calligraphy into a unique visual language in which writing is not read but experienced as an emotional means of expression. The exhibition opens with a vernissage on Sunday, August 2, 2026, at 11 a.m.
The starting point of the exhibition is a year of profound changes. “SHIFT – Layers of Change” consciously looks ahead: to letting go, openness to change, and the possibilities that every new beginning carries within it.
The interplay of vibrant colors, striking contrasts, and gestural elements gives the works a lively, confident visual language – as an expression of openness, joy of life, and the willingness to perceive change as an opportunity.
